MVE Kačov - Předměřice nad Jizerou is a 0.6 MW hydroelectric power plant in the Czech Republic. It ranks #28 of 50 hydro plants in the country, representing 0.02% of the Czech Republic's total hydro capacity of 3,839 MW. The largest hydro plant in the Czech Republic is Dlouhé stráně Hydro Power Plant at 650 MW, making MVE Kačov approximately 1,083 times smaller. Nearby plants include Melnik power station (960 MW, Coal), Elektrárna Mělník (960 MW, Coal), and Malesice power station (165 MW, Coal). The facility is located in the Central Bohemian Region, about 50 km northeast of Prague.

MVE Kačov - Předměřice nad Jizerou is a hydro power plant producing approximately 2 GWh of clean electricity per year with zero direct CO₂ emissions during operation.

Lifecycle emissions: ~24 g CO₂/kWh (manufacturing, transport, decommissioning)
